After being delayed for a month, the National Television Awards 2022 have finally begun. Stars including Holly Willoughby, the Loose Women ladies and our favourite soap actors have descended on London's Wembley Area for the swish event – but which of them is going home with a prize? Joel Dommett is hosting the ceremony which will see gongs including Best Presenter and Best Soap handed out, as well as Best TV Judge and Best Soap.
ITV's This Morning, which Holly and Phil usually present, has been nominated for the Daytime prize alongside The Chase, Loose Women and The Repair Shop, so the pair might still make it up to the podium. It's not a surprise that Ant and Dec are are in the running for TV Presenter – the duo have won the award at every NTAs since 2001.
And this year the double act have several nominations, including more for Saturday Night Takeaway and I'm A Celebrity...Get Me Out Of Here!. See the NTAs 2022 winners as they're announced below...
